Form 8-k
Form 8-K is a mandatory SEC filing for U.S. public companies to report significant unscheduled events. It ensures timely disclosure of material information that could impact a company's financial performance or stock value, with a strict filing deadline of four business days after the event.

Funding Structure
The funding structure of a business refers to the specific mix of debt and equity used to finance its operations and growth. This strategic decision profoundly impacts a company's financial health, risk profile, and flexibility.
